다장기 중기발암성 시험법을 이용한 셀렌염의 대장암 억제효과에 대한 연구
한범석(Beom Seok Han),홍충만(Choong Man Hong),신동환(Dong Hwan Shin),이국경(Kook Kyung Lee),안병우(Byeong Woo Ahn),장동덕(Dong Deuk Jang) 한국수의병리학회 2001 한국수의병리학회지 Vol.5 No.1
This study was conducted to assess the chemopreventive effects of sodium selenite in the rat medium-term multi-organ bioassay using a DMBDD model (DEN+MNU+BBN+DMH+DHPN). Seventy five, 6-week-old, male SD rats were divided into 3 groups. The animals in group 1 received DEN(diethylnitrosamine, 100 ㎎/㎏ bw, single i.p., in saline), MNU (N-methyl-nitrosourea, 20 ㎎/㎏ bw, i.p., 4 times for 2 weeks), BBN (N-butyl-N-(4-hydroxybutyl) nitrosamine, 0.2% in drinking water for 2 weeks), DMH (1,2-dimethylhydrazine, 40 ㎎/㎏ bw, s.c., in saline, 4 times for 2 weeks), and DHPN (N-bis(2-hydroxy-propyl)nitrosamine, 0.1% in drinking water for 2 weeks), then were placed on sodium selenite (4 ppm in drinking water) for 22 weeks from weeks 4 to 26. The animals in group 2 were given DMBDD alone. The animals in group 3 were given sodium selenite alone. Animals were sacrificed at week 12 for ACF quantitative analysis and at week 26 for tumor induction. The body weights in the group 1 were significantly decreased compared with those of group 2. The tumor multiplicities of large intestine in the group 1 were significantly decreased compared with those of group 2 (P<0.05). These results indicate that sodium selenite may have a potential as chemopreventive agents of colon carcinogenesis.

중기 다장기 발암성시험법을 이용한 플라스틱 가소제의 전암단계 병변에 미치는 영향
한범석(Beom Seok Han),박기대(Ki Dae Park),조완섭(Wan Seob Cho),송창용(Chang Yong Song),조현무(Hyun Mo Cho),김철규(Cheul Kyu Kim),최미나(Mina Choi),성낙원(Nak Won Seong),이여진(Yeo Jin Lee),오상연(Sang Yeun Oh),정자영(Jayoung Jeong),김 한국실험동물학회 2005 Laboratory Animal Research Vol.21 No.3
This study was conducted to assess the modifying effects of diisodecyl phthalate (DIDP) and diethylhexyl phthalate (DEHP) in the rat medium-term multi-organ bioassay using five different carcinogens. Seventy five, 6-week-old, male F344 rats were divided into four groups. Animals were sacrificed at week 12. To evaluate modifying effects of preneoplastic lesions of DIDP and DEHP, we measured glutathione S transferase placental form (GST-P) and 5-bromodeoxyuridine (BrdU) expression level in liver, numbers of aberrant crypt foci (ACF) in colon and performed histopathological observation. The body weights of rats given 12,000 ppm DEHP and 8,000 ppm DIDP were significantly decreased compared to those of control group. Relative liver and kidney weights of rats given DIDP were significantly increased compared to those of control group in a dose dependent manner. There was no significance of GST-P positive foci and BrdU labeling indices in liver and numbers of ACF in colon among each group. Although hyperplasia of urinary bladder of rat given DEHP were significantly increased compared to that of control group, there were no significant changes of preneoplastic lesions on all organs of rats given DIDP. These results indicate that DIDP has no modifying effect on preneoplastic lesions in all organs.
실험적 대장암 모델에서 키토산의 발암 억제효과에 관한 연구
한범석(Beom Seok Han),김대중(Dae Joong Kim),안병우(Byeong Woo Ahn),김기석(Ki Sok Kim),강진석(Jin Seok Kang),문지영(Ji Young Moon),홍충만(Choong Man Hong),장동덕(Dong Deuk Jang) 한국수의병리학회 2001 한국수의병리학회지 Vol.5 No.1
This study was conducted to assess the chemopreventive effects of chitosan in a rat colon carcinogenesis induced by azoxymathane (AOM). Ninety, 5-week-old, male F344 rats were divided into three groups. THe animals in group 1 received subcutaneous injections of 15㎎/㎏ AOM three times for two weeks, then were placed on powdered basal diet containing 2% chitosan for 37 weeks from weeks 3 to 40. The animals in group 2 were given AOM alone. The animals in group 3 were given 2% chitosan without prior carcinogen treatment. All animals were sacrificed at week 12 for quantitative analysis of aberrant crypt foci (ACF) and at week 40 for analysis of tumor induction. Total numbers of ACF and AC per colon of group 1 were not significantly different from those of group 2. Tumor incidences and multiplicities of small intestine in the group 1 were significantly decreased compared with those of the group 2 (P<0.05). According to pathological diagnoses, adenocarcinoma incidence and multiplicity in the small and large intestine in the group 1 were significantly decreased compared with those of the group 2 (p<0.05). No toxic effects were observed in animals given chitosan in terms of body weights, and liver or kidney histology. These results indicate that chitosan may have a potential as chemopreventive agents of colon carcinogenesis during the postinitiation stage.

Corrosion of reinforcement is a major problem affecting a large number of reinforced concrete structures, this paper presents the results of an experimental study on reinforced concrete beams to determine their residual flexural capacity after undergoing different corrosion degrees (corrosion length, corrosion location, corrosion rate) of reinforcing bars. Corrosion was induced in the laboratory by an accelerated corrosion technique using two sources of external power supply. The results show marked reductions in flexural strength due to reinforcement corrosion.
화학적 간발암모델에서 Bisphenol A가 간암의 전암성 및 종양성 병변에 미치는 영향
박기대,한범석,임국환,Park, Ki-Dae,Han, Beom-Seok,Rhim, Kook-Hwan 한국환경보건학회 2006 한국환경보건학회지 Vol.32 No.1
Bisphenol A(BPA) was known as an endocrine disrupting chemical. This study was conducted to assess the effect of BPA, weaker estrogen, on the preneoplastic and neoplastic lesions induced by diethylnitrosamine (DEN). One hundred male F344 rats were divided into four groups which were treated with DEN followed by BPA. To make liver tumor early, we conducted that DEN containing osmotic pump implanted into rat abdominal cavity. Then diet containing BPA were fed to the rats. All animals were sacrificed at 10 and 18 weeks. Body weights were significantly decreased in 4000ppm at 18 weeks. Relative Liver weights of 4000 ppm BPA treated group were significantly increased compared to that of DEN alone group at 18 weeks. There were no significant differences of liver tumor incidences. Sum area of GST-P positive foci and BrdU labeling indices of BPA treated group were not significantly different compared to those of control group. These results suggest that BPA have no effects in preneoplastic and neoplastic lesions on DEN-induced hepatocarcinogenesis.
